Media File Status

You can easily view the progress directly on the media card in your Dashboard or receive email notifications when your files are fully processed.

How It Works

You can check the status of your media files in two main ways:

  • View the status icon directly on the media card in your Dashboard.
  • Receive email notifications when the processing is complete.

Getting Started

To access this feature, log in to your Speak AI Dashboard.

Step-By-Step Guide

Dashboard View:

  1. Log in to your Speak AI Dashboard.
  2. Find your file in the ‘Recent Activity’ or a specific folder.
  3. Check Status Icon:
    • Spinner: Indicates the file is currently processing or transcribing.
    • Green Check: Shows that the process is completed successfully.
    • Red Exclamation: Signifies that the process has failed.
  4. Detail View: Click on the file name. The status will be displayed prominently at the top left of the detail view (e.g., ‘Transcribing’, ‘Analyzing’).

Pro Tips

Refresh the page if you’ve been waiting a while. While the status updates automatically, browser caching issues can sometimes occur.

Troubleshooting

Stuck Processing: If a file remains in ‘Processing’ for more than 30 minutes (for short files), please contact support.

0% Progress: Check your internet connection or firewall settings.

Overview

Stay informed about the progress of your transcription requests without constant manual checks. This feature allows you to monitor your jobs in real-time, ensuring you know exactly when your transcriptions are ready.

Understanding the status of your transcription jobs helps you plan your workflow more effectively and ensures you can access your completed transcripts as soon as they are available.

How It Works

You can easily track the status of your transcription jobs through two main areas:

  • The Recent Activity panel on your Dashboard.
  • The status indicator within the Media Library.

Getting Started

To access this feature, go to your Dashboard or Media Library in your account.

Step-by-Step Guide

Follow these steps to monitor your transcription jobs:

  1. Recent Activity: On the main Dashboard, the right-hand panel displays ‘Recent Activity’. This section lists files that are currently ‘Processing’ or have been ‘Completed’.
  2. Library View: Navigate to ‘Explore’ or ‘My Media’. The ‘Status’ column will show a spinner icon for any jobs that are actively being processed.
  3. Notifications: To receive an immediate alert when a job finishes, ensure your Email Notifications are turned on in your Settings.

Pro Tips

For additional details, hover your mouse over the processing icon. You may see more specific information, such as “Transcoding” or “Transcribing”.

Troubleshooting

If you are not receiving email notifications:

  • Check your Spam or Junk mail folder.
  • Verify that your Notification Settings are correctly configured.
